| Beacon's West End Story | Exploring Urban Renewal w/ Professor Hochfelder and Connie Whitener Perdreau | 01 Sep 2023 | 00:55:42 | |
Welcome to Beacon's West End Story! Join us on an extraordinary journey through time as we delve deep into the intricate history of Urban Renewal and its profound impact on the community of Beacon's West End. On this first episode, we have the privilege of sitting down with historian and University at Albany Professor, David Hochfelder. Together, we navigate the complex landscape of Urban Renewal, exploring its multifaceted aspects. Professor Hochfelder acts as our guide, leading us through the maze of funding sources, policy decisions, and urban planning strategies that shaped the course of Urban Renewal. We'll peel back the layers, unraveling the complexities of this historical phenomenon, and examine its intentions, successes, and the far-reaching consequences it left in its wake. But this episode isn't solely about historical analysis; it's about personal experiences too. We're honored to welcome a special guest, Connie Whitener-Perdreau, a former resident of the West End. Connie shares her unique perspective, providing a personal lens through which we can gain insight into the profound impact of Urban Renewal on Beacon's West End neighborhood. | Ep. 84 'Beacon's West End Story| This is Connie' | 26 Feb 2022 | 01:22:03 | |
In this episode, the team is joined by Connie Perdreau, the daughter of Henry and Mazie Whitener. Connie drops by to discuss her experience growing up in Beacon, how Urban Renewal efforts impacted her family, and the West End Story Project. Without further ado, this is Connie. West End Story: Urban Renewal in Beacon project: www.beaconlibrary.org/westend For those who may be familiar, Mr. Whitener worked at Castle Point and owned a sanitation business with clients including the previous A&P Grocery Store and Grant’s on Main Street as we as an auxiliary police officer. | |||
